About ADMA Biologics Inc

ADMA Biologics is a biopharmaceutical company specializing in plasma-derived therapies for immunodeficient patients. Key products like ASCENIV and BIVIGAM treat primary humoral immunodeficiency and help prevent infectious diseases.

About YieldMax Nasdaq 100 0DTE Covered Call Strategy ETF

QDTY is an actively managed ETF that employs a synthetic covered call strategy on the Nasdaq-100 Index using zero-days-to-expiration (0DTE) options. It aims to generate high weekly income by selling daily call options, providing limited participation in the index's upside while remaining fully exposed to its downside risk.
